According to a PETA investigation that took place in several hatcheries and farms in India, newly-hatched chicks are sadly welcomed with pain and misery, and never get to meet their mothers and live their natural lives. Female and male chicks are separated. Sick, deformed and "low-grade" chicks, along with male chicks that are deemed "worthless", are routinely killed by getting thrown into trash bins, grinders, fire pits and fish ponds.
